Forecast: Female Tertiary Education Teaching Staff Number in the UK

The current female tertiary education teaching staff count in the UK for 2023 was approximately 81.9 thousand. As of 2024, forecasts indicate a growth pattern with the number reaching 83.2 thousand, demonstrating a year-on-year increase of 1.59%. Moving forward, predictions show a steady rise with numbers anticipated to escalate to 84.67 thousand in 2025, 86.11 thousand in 2026, 87.52 thousand in 2027, and finally 88.91 thousand by 2028. The compound annual growth rate (CAGR) over this five-year period is roughly 1.7%.
